Industry Analysis
onsemi’s $7B acquisition of Synaptics isn’t just portfolio expansion—it’s a strategic bet on redefining the physical AI stack. Technically, merging power management, sensing, edge NPUs, and connectivity creates an integrated hardware platform that pressures upstream MCU vendors to embed AI accelerators and pushes downstream customers toward bundled solutions. Regulatory risks loom large: Synaptics’ heavy reliance on U.S.-origin wireless IP intensifies compliance costs amid tightening export controls, especially across Taiwan, China and Southeast Asian assembly chains. Competitors like Infineon and Renesas will likely accelerate M&A targeting European or Israeli startups with ultra-low-power AI inference IP. Within 18 months, the industry will shift from component-level competition to full-stack platform dominance—where system-level integration, not chip specs, dictates market leadership.
